Publisher Description

Quo Vadis is a Latin expression meaning Where are you going? This question resonates throughout the novel, symbolizing the quest for direction and meaning in a tumultuous world. It not only questions the characters but also engages the reader, prompting reflection on the moral and spiritual dilemmas that punctuate existence. Set against the backdrop of ancient Europe, Quo Vadis explores the pathways of love, faith, and sacrifice while posing profound inquiries about humanity’s destiny.

In this context, the novel narrates the tragic love story between Marcus Vinicius, a young Roman patrician, and Lygia, a Christian whose values starkly contrast with the pagan ideals of ancient Rome. Through this narrative, Sienkiewicz delves into themes of faith, persecution, and the conflict between nascent Christianity and the decline of Roman traditions. The main characters navigate the decadence of a waning empire, the brutality of power, and the search for spiritual truth. As Christians endure horrific persecutions, the love of Vinicius and Lygia becomes a symbol of hope and resistance.

Immersed in a richly detailed historical setting, Quo Vadis provides a poignant reflection on the quest for meaning in a disordered world, illuminating the courage and faith of early Christians in the face of oppression. It stands as a timeless masterpiece of literature that interrogates the foundations of our humanity.
